North Middleton, Pennsylvania g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 95.4,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 4.6% lower than the U.S. average and 0.8% lower than the average for Pennsylvania.

North Middleton, PA

Housing costs in North Middleton?
A typical home costs $255,000, which is 24.6%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 5.0% more expensive than the average Pennsylvania home, at $242,800. Renting a two-bedroom unit in North Middleton costs $1,130 per month, which is 21.0%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 7.1% cheaper than the state average of $1,210.

Can I afford North Middleton?
To live comfortably in North Middleton, Pennsylvania, a minimum annual income of $48,960 for a family, and $35,600 for a single person is recommended.
